Adcock & Shipley milling machine restoration - part 12 (completion of overarm support)
This video brings the overarm support project to its conclusion. The bore for the bearing journal bush is machined to size. The bronze bush is pressed into place and the whole assembly is given a running test. The combined bending and torsion calculations made in video #9 are briefly reviewed and tested with baggage scales and a DTI.
